Written Answers - Hospital Services.

Willie Penrose

Question:

410 Mr. Penrose asked the Minister for Health and Children if a person (details supplied) in County Westmeath will be immediately admitted for an urgent knee operation, to Tullamore General Hospital;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[7057/03]

Responsibility for the provision of hospital services to residents of County Westmeath rests with the Midland Health Board. My Department has, therefore, asked the chief executive officer of the Board to investigate the position in relation to this case and to reply to the Deputy directly.
